Output dbd71a375e16dd82d00d03d4d54eb190ccd4659e73cf4c2ced3599a254f3554b:3

value
10291828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e2db6497f12d28ad3cbccb2ca5852b863d186e0 OP_EQUAL
address
3EenduvJCrsEQpMqshcJxMoNLtPyBxas9X
transaction
dbd71a375e16dd82d00d03d4d54eb190ccd4659e73cf4c2ced3599a254f3554b
spent
true